Ticket for this week's sync: the Brindlekey vault that holds the bloom filter seed configs locked itself after the failed rotation on Thursday. Until it's reopened, we can't tune false-positive rates on the filter fronting the Okra KV store, so lookups are hitting disk more than they should. Unlock procedure is documented: open the vault console, select manual recovery, and supply the standing passphrase. Nothing else is blocked, but please handle this before Friday's load test. The standing recovery passphrase is:

recovery phrase for fajef-tagaf: ulaeth-tamvan-sorwyn-kaseth-sorir

Onboarding: Ledgermint ORM Refactor — Release Notes Prep

Scope: replace the legacy Cartwheel ORM layer with the new Slate adapter. Migrations run in two waves; wave one is read-path only. Release manager owns cutover timing. Do not merge schema changes after code freeze. Rollback is snapshot-based; snapshots live in the sealed recovery store. Smoke tests must pass on the Harlow staging cluster before tagging. If a rollback requires opening the sealed store, unseal it with the recovery passphrase given below.

recovery phrase for yahif-fawif: juldor-belys-gilael-kasath-norael-novael-briath-weniel-eliael

**Key ceremony checklist — item 7: Thumbnail queue signing key.** Drain the Pictoria thumbnail generation queue before rotating. Confirm backlog is zero and the worker pool is paused; any in-flight renders signed with the old key will fail verification. Once drained, open the rotation console for the queue's signing slot. The console accepts rotation only after the recovery passphrase is entered.

vault phrase of tagag-fawef = lammir-ulaiel-oliax-belox-eliox-ulaok-gilael-norys-holox-fenir

## Authentication

Welcome aboard! SproutTimer talks to the Drizzleline scheduling service over a simple bearer-token setup — no OAuth dance, thankfully. Just drop the key into your local env file and the client picks it up on startup. For dev work, use the shared internal key below.

app token of fajop-fahif = qvz4-AnML